Position Statement:

This is an excellent opportunity to join the Hilton Development team supporting the Vice President of Development and regional team with the continued the growth of the business within Europe. The role will collaborate effectively with industry contacts, colleagues and competitors to assist in drafting and executing Hilton's development strategy for markets in Southern Europe, with a primary focus being Italy, with respect to Hilton's targets, brands and business model.

Position Summary:

The Development Manager will be Hilton's in-market Development contact for Southern Europe markets and will be responsible for building and maintaining quality relationships with key stakeholders. They will gather and leverage market intelligence for the Development team, including evaluating and identifying business opportunities for brand expansion, supporting the deal-signing process in key markets, and enhancing Hilton's development exposure through various media and industry events. Responsibilities include maintaining and optimizing the deal reporting system, creating compelling business case proposals and presentations for diverse audiences both internally and externally and maintaining development tools and resources.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to work independently under tight deadlines are essential for success in this role.

Key responsibilities include:

* Business Lead Analysis, Evaluation and Execution: Works effectively with the Vice President Development of Southern Europe, the wider Development Team and external parties to provide efficient and accurate assessment of business leads / opportunities, to achieve an early consensus of the project´s inherent risks and opportunities. Establish the appropriate prioritization and allocation of projects. In the short term and supervised by the Vice President Development for of Southern Europe, it is expected from the Development Manager to be capable and prepared to manage their own focused service leads, with an initial focus on the Italian market, through all internal and external processes (including negotiations and approvals) to convert those leads/projects into executed agreements.

* Industry Relationships Management: Establishes, enhances and maintains productive, quality working relationships with industry players (consultants, competitors, owners, investors etc.) with a view to actively obtain public market intelligence to understand what is happening in the marketplace with the purpose of always being first to market.

* Proposals, Presentations, Due Diligence and Development Authorities: Drafting a variety of proposals for Southern Europe leads you will be managing. In addition, you will also ensure a complete structured Due Diligence process is thoroughly conducted on those Southern Europe deals in line with Hilton Due Diligence Guidelines.

* Event Management: Manages the logistics and operation of several Hilton events throughout the year within Southern Europe, including but not limited to, development conferences and road shows; attends other EMEA hotel investment conferences as required.

* Development Marketing Collateral: Working closely with the regional development team, you will ensure that marketing collateral tailored for various audiences and events across Southern Europe is sourced from regional channels and aligns with corporate creative guidelines and brand standards.

* Hilton Corporate Profile: Maintain the corporate profile of Hilton in all external communications with industry partners, members of the investment community and other third parties as appropriate. In doing so, liaise with Corporate Communications to ensure all communication is in line with up-to-date corporate themes and practices.

* Hilton Portfolio: Maintain up-to-date knowledge of the Hilton portfolio of Brands and respective products initiatives and developments, to allow the Southern Europe Development Team to optimally position the individual Brands and Hilton Hotels within the market.

* O2O, Strategy Papers: Keep Southern Europe leads in O2O updated in a timely manner. Additional responsibilities include preparing initial drafts for Southern Europe documents requested by corporate (strategy papers, updates for VP meetings, focus deals excel sheet etc.) in coordination with and approval of the Vice President of Development for Southern Europe.

* Reporting & Support: Assists the EMEA Development team and senior leadership with deal summaries, analysis, reports, research, and presentations.

* Best Practices: Collaborates with other Development Managers to leverage best practices.

* Efficiency Improvement: Suggests ideas to improve departmental efficiency, increase exposure, and ultimately support growth.

* Budget Management: Maintain functional, general, and administrative activity within budget.

* Administration: Manage a transparent filing and administration system and acts as the first point of contact for many development-related queries.

* Ad-hoc Support: Actively handles ad-hoc requests to facilitate the smooth running of the development function and support regional teams.
